The Business Economics BA (Hons) course offered by the University of Greenwich is designed to provide a comprehensive understanding of economics and business combined with specialist knowledge of the application of economic theory and methods. This course allows you to explore economic issues and debates from a business perspective.Course Content: The course offers a combination of economics, finance, and management modules. Students are required to study core and optional modules.Key Modules: The key modules include Economics for Business, Financial Markets and Institutions, Economics of the Financial System, and Environmental Economics and Policy. You will also have a choice of electives to widen your expertise.Accreditations: The course is accredited by the Chartered Management Institute (CMI), Chartered Institute of Management Accountants (CIMA), and the Association of Chartered Certified Accountants (ACCA).Future Careers: Graduates can look forward to a career in a range of sectors such as banking and finance, government, business and research agencies, and consultancy firms.
